[memory linux] Properly unlink shared memory
shm_unlink(name) is the proper way to close a shared memory in linux. Prior to this, xenia was creating and not cleaning up shared memory handle which would accumulate in /dev/shm. shm_unlink is the proper way of doing this. Add filename to CloseFileMappingHandle signature. Add simple test to open and close.
